About Due Diligence Law in Basrah, Iraq:

Due diligence in Basrah, Iraq refers to the process of conducting thorough research and investigation before entering into a business transaction. This could include mergers and acquisitions, investments, partnerships, or any other business dealings. The purpose of due diligence is to identify potential risks and liabilities associated with the transaction to make informed decisions.

Local Laws Overview:

In Basrah, Iraq, due diligence is governed by various laws and regulations that dictate how businesses should conduct their research and investigation. Some key aspects to consider include corporate governance laws, financial regulations, tax laws, and intellectual property rights. It is important to consult with a lawyer who is familiar with the local laws to ensure compliance.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What is the purpose of due diligence in Basrah, Iraq?

Due diligence helps to identify potential risks and liabilities associated with a business transaction to make informed decisions and protect your interests.

2. How long does the due diligence process usually take?

The timeline for due diligence can vary depending on the complexity of the transaction and the thoroughness of the investigation. It can range from a few weeks to several months.

3. What documents are typically reviewed during due diligence?

Documents that are commonly reviewed during due diligence include financial statements, legal contracts, intellectual property records, employment agreements, and regulatory filings.

4. What are the consequences of not conducting due diligence in Basrah, Iraq?

Failure to conduct due diligence can result in unforeseen risks and liabilities that may impact the success of the business transaction or expose you to legal disputes.

5. How can a lawyer help with due diligence in Basrah, Iraq?

A lawyer can provide legal advice, review documents, identify potential risks, negotiate terms, and ensure compliance with local laws and regulations throughout the due diligence process.

6. What are the key risks to look out for during due diligence?

Common risks to watch for during due diligence include financial instability, legal disputes, regulatory non-compliance, intellectual property issues, and undisclosed liabilities.

7. How can I ensure confidentiality during the due diligence process?

Confidentiality agreements can be used to protect sensitive information during due diligence. It is important to have legal counsel draft and review these agreements to ensure they are enforceable.

8. What happens after due diligence is completed?

After due diligence is completed, the findings are usually presented to the parties involved in the transaction for evaluation. Negotiations may take place to address any issues uncovered during the investigation.

9. Are there any specific regulations governing due diligence in Basrah, Iraq?

There are no specific regulations governing due diligence in Basrah, Iraq, but it is important to comply with relevant laws related to corporate governance, financial transactions, and commercial activities.

10. How much does it typically cost to hire a lawyer for due diligence in Basrah, Iraq?

The cost of hiring a lawyer for due diligence can vary depending on the complexity of the transaction, the expertise of the lawyer, and the scope of services required. It is advisable to discuss fees and payment terms upfront with your lawyer.

Additional Resources:

For more information on due diligence in Basrah, Iraq, you can contact the Basrah Chamber of Commerce & Industry or the Iraqi Lawyers Association for referral to a qualified lawyer. The Ministry of Finance and the Iraqi Investment Commission may also provide resources and guidance related to due diligence.
